Amazon Business Go-To-Market Operations (GTMO) organization is building the next generation of AI-powered sales technology. As a Technical Program Manager for Salesforce Agentic AI, you will own delivery of GenAI and agentic automation programs that directly impact how 1000+ sales professionals work — saving hundreds of thousands of hours annually and enabling hundreds of millions in GMS through intelligent agentic automation.
This is a deeply technical, high-ownership role at the intersection of Salesforce platform engineering, agentic AI, and enterprise-scale program delivery. You will drive programs spanning Conversation Intelligence, AgentForce automation, platform integrations, and global expansion — coordinating across SalesTech, Science/Data Engineering, Product Management, and Business Stakeholders.
Key job responsibilities
- Own end-to-end delivery of Salesforce Agentic AI programs — including Conversation Intelligence, GenAI-powered opportunity management, prospecting automation, and Agentic integrations — from design through post-launch
- Drive cross-functional alignment across Engineering, Science, data and external vendors to deliver AI-powered features.
- Translate business requirements into detailed technical execution plans, managing dependencies, risks, and trade-offs across 10+ concurrent workstreams
- Evaluate integration architectures for Agentforce, AWS AgentCore, MCP-based platforms, and enterprise AI tooling; identify and resolve technical blockers before they impact delivery
- Partner with Product and Engineering to define sprint priorities, manage staggered delivery timelines, and maintain transparent status reporting for senior stakeholders
- Lead post-launch operations including retrospectives, operational runbooks, and 30–60 day metric monitoring to validate outcomes such as time savings, GMS impact, and adoption targets

Amazon is a global leader in e-commerce and cloud computing, founded in 1994 by Jeff Bezos. Initially starting as an online bookstore, it has since expanded its offerings to include a vast range of products and services, including electronics, fashion, and digital content. With Amazon Web Services (AWS), the company also provides powerful cloud solutions to businesses around the world. Known for its innovation, customer-centric approach, and commitment to operational efficiency, Amazon continues to shape the future of retail and technology, consistently seeking new ways to enhance customer experiences.
